The task: We have an add-on for Anki that is actually ANKI SHELL - it holds its own database with cards and synchronizes them with the decks - Anki databases. The problem is that our SHELL has its own card learning order, but for the learning itself we use an interface and mechanism = Anki’s algorithm. And we want to force Anki to learn cards according to our order, which is dynamic, meaning that we are constantly renewing series of cards that need to be learned. We need to do it in a clean and transparent way that won’t drive Anki crazy, but that it will learn according to our order. Together with AI, we are still getting into trouble to make it work properly. My daughter is currently working on it, but the question is first how to do such things?
For new cards, you can change the position numbers of the cards (the due field). By default, Anki will show cards according to their position (This is controlled by the Display Order options).

Can I play with this field not only for new cards but also with old ones?
Will I make a filtered deck every time I want to send a series of cards to Anki for study in order?
And after study I should return the field value as it was?
Non-new cards are less flexible. But you can make a filtered deck and set due dates manually, or use Anki’s Grade Now feature.
